From 7ca8fcaa9bebfa11cb8feafe20dbb1264a7cc204 Mon Sep 17 00:00:00 2001 From: kellyselden Date: Wed, 13 Jul 2016 11:05:17 -0700 Subject: [PATCH] added release notes --- RELEASE.md | 11 +++++++---- dev/prepare-release | 4 ++-- 2 files changed, 9 insertions(+), 6 deletions(-) diff --git a/RELEASE.md b/RELEASE.md index 680918483a..3d94f18627 100644 --- a/RELEASE.md +++ b/RELEASE.md @@ -122,15 +122,15 @@ git merge vX.Y.0-beta.N * generate changelog * if on master branch * run `./dev/changelog` - * if this is a hotfix - * run `./dev/changelog ` + * if this is a beta + * run `./dev/changelog beta` * prepend changelog output to `CHANGELOG.md` * edit changelog output to be as user-friendly as possible (drop [INTERNAL] changes, non-code changes, etc.) * replace any "ember-cli" user references in the changelog to whomever made the change * bump `package.json` version * don't commit these changes until later -* `./dev/prepare-release` -* the `du` command should give you ballbark 344K as of 2.2.0-beta.5 +* run `./dev/prepare-release` +* the `du` command should give you ballbark 200K as of 2.7.0-beta.6 ### Test @@ -165,6 +165,9 @@ ember serve * run `./dev/add-to-output-repos.sh` * if beta release * run `./dev/add-to-output-repos.sh beta` +* copy the [`ember new` diff] and [`ember addon` diff] lines from the previous + release changelog and paste into the current, then update the url with the + newer tags ### Publish diff --git a/dev/prepare-release b/dev/prepare-release index f67d6a5626..edeb97cca4 100755 --- a/dev/prepare-release +++ b/dev/prepare-release @@ -5,6 +5,6 @@ npm cache clear && \ npm i --no-optional && \ npm link --no-optional && \ npm pack && \ -du -sh ./ember-cli-*.tgz && \ npm uninstall -g ember-cli && \ -npm i -g ./ember-cli-*.tgz +npm i -g ./ember-cli-*.tgz && \ +du -sh ./ember-cli-*.tgz